What is Vero? Please Read!
 
The Verified Rights Owner (VeRO) Programme lets intellectual property rights owners request the removal of listings on eBay that offer items or contain materials that infringe on their rights.

^^^ straight from ebay

Vero does not mean F@ke!!!

Get this right people. If you use this term wrong, expect to get the wrong answer.

You are 100% correct.
If company ABC does not want their items sold on eBay all they have to do is ask eBay to remove item# 1234567890.
It does not mean that the item is a counterfeit item.
It means that company ABC does not want YOU selling their product.
This is why some people complain when truly Authentic items are removed from eBay under the VERO umbrella.
This happens ALL the time.

The VERO program exists because of the digital millenium act that ebay must follow according to the law. They MUST conform to this since it is the law. VERO is easy to squash, just keep receipts for your items, if you get it pulled by VERO, ask ebay for the VERO's direct contact email (if you're a powerseller, they'll call you directly if you get a VERO, you can ask for the vero members contact info there) Most VERO just don't want their items being counterfeited and they're trying to protect their rights. VERO like Disney are agressive because there's so much going on there. I've had VERO pulled on me for items with stock images. There's absolutley nothing for them to go by except for randomly grabbing one of the listings out of the "herd" so to speak. So I send an email telling them I understand their interest in protecting their rights, however I purchased this item at "xxxxxx" and here's a picture of the reciept. And that usually gets' it fixed right away. They inform ebay and the violation is removed from your account. You still have to take that tutorial you get after an MC019, but your record is clean.

If you do successfully win the vero, DON'T start listing their stuff again, they'll watch you to see if you start listing their stuff in bulk, then you can't proceed with a reciept excuse anymore. Another very agressive VERO is Beachbody, don't sell the P90x on Ebay because it'll bring heat on you real quick, and don't buy that product expecting to sell it on Amazon either, Beachbody doesn't want anyone other than Amazon, themselves and a few featured merchants carrying that item, and Amazon will block it on you eventually, then you'll be stuck holding the bag on a bunch of merchandise that you can only sell through craigslist.
